The Thermo Scientific Fiberlite™ F21-48x2 Fixed-Angle Rotor is designed for high-speed micro-volume centrifugation, accommodating up to 48 microtubes of 2 mL each. Constructed from lightweight carbon fiber composite, this rotor offers superior chemical resistance and durability compared to traditional metal rotors. Its fixed-angle design ensures efficient pelleting of cells, subcellular fractions, and other particulates, making it an essential tool for various laboratory workflows. The included aerosol-tight biocontainment lid enhances safety by preventing the release of aerosols during centrifugation.
With its corrosion-resistant and fatigue-resistant design, the Fiberlite™ F21-48x2 rotor ensures long-term structural integrity and reliable performance. Backed by a 15-year warranty, it represents a cost-effective and durable solution for high-capacity micro-volume centrifugation needs in research and clinical laboratories.

It has a capacity of 48 x 2 mL microtubes, a maximum speed of 15,200 rpm and a maximum relative centrifugal force (RCF) of 25,055 x g, and is supplied under manufacturer part number 75003664.
It is made from carbon fiber composite for enhanced strength and reduced weight. It is compatible with thermo Scientific Sorvall™ Legend™ X1, X3, Sorvall ST 40, Multifuge™ X1, X3, Megafuge 40, SL40, and Eppendorf™ 5810/5804 Series centrifuges.
